  2.  What Is a Designer Sofa? A designer sofa is typically crafted by a prominent designer or business understood for high-quality, visually appealing, and innovative furniture. Unlike mass-produced couches, designer sofas are typically made with exceptional products and display special styles that can elevate any room. These sofas can vary from modern minimalist styles to more traditional styles, dealing with various tastes and choices.

Care and Maintenance for Designer Sofas Designer sofas, while elegant, need correct care to maintain their appeal and performance. Here are some important suggestions:
  12.  Regular Cleaning: Dust and vacuum the sofa frequently to prevent dirt build-up. For fabric upholstery, use a vacuum with an upholstery attachment. Leather sofas may require a wet cloth for cleaning.
  13.  Spot Clean: Address spills right away to avoid spots. Use a mild cleaner ideal for the particular material.
  14.  Turn Cushions: If the sofa includes detachable cushions, rotate them regularly to guarantee even use.
  15.  Prevent Direct Sunlight: To avoid fading, position the sofa far from direct sunlight or usage window coverings.
  16.  Expert Cleaning: Periodically look for expert cleansing services to restore and maintain the sofa's fresh appearance.
